Description

Small, household bellows consisting of wooden sides and leather connections. Attachment is made by using five tacks. The fixed leaf is made of soft wood that is 3/8" thick. In the broad part of the leaf is a 1" hole, which has a flap-type intake valve on the inside. The top leaf is similar to the fixed leaf, but about 1 1/2" shorter. The leather bellows material is stiffened by an internal hoop which keeps the leather extended on the bellows intake stroke. The top leaf is hinged to the bottom leaf by carrying the bellows leather at the junction up over the top of the leaf.
